Anyway, I am not regulating this case, still too full of holes.I try to show how an ordinary miscarriage.
A serious crime.Police with adrenaline as much as possible: one of them was almost killed.A suspect is on site.He tells a bizarre story.We will certainly not blame them for taking him to the post.
Car c’est une histoire bizarre, à la fin : un automobiliste se fait arrêter, mais c’est un pur inconnu passant par là qui tente de tuer le policier juste comme il a le dos tourné, juste quand il a quittéM.Camara pour retourner à sa voiture.And why does a pure unknown out of nowhere come there, strikes the policeman, the disarm?Funny chance ... Tell me about a person "in the wrong place, at the wrong time".It's a bit big ... In fact, it doesn't stand up.
And yet it looks like it's true.
But once the certainty anchored in the minds of the investigators, it is not easy to deconstruct this conviction.The truth here is a little too improbable, frankly incredible ... and no one wants to let a police killer run.
Judicial errors often look alike.A crime that raises indignation.A logical suspect at hand.Police officers honestly convinced of their business.A little too convinced ... a little too fast.Even if it means jumping to conclusions, losing their objectivity.
Unfortunately, there is not always a video, a trace of DNA, a witness of the eleventh hour, a zealous investigator.
It remains to defend oneself only a "reasonable doubt" to offer to the jury.From time to time, it is not useless to remember why it exists.And why prudence and reserve still have their place in the media narrative of police affairs.
